Asbestos lawyers should be able to answer questions about the asbestos litigation process. They should be able to explain the way statutes of limitation work and how it affects filing an asbestos lawsuit. Mesothelioma lawsuits are time-sensitive because they require victims or relatives to take action within a specified period of time. This deadline, also referred to as the statutes of limitation differs from state to state and is based on the date on which mesothelioma diagnosis was made.

Some asbestos-related companies are no longer in business or have filed for bankruptcy. The law requires that these companies put aside funds for mesothelioma patients and their families in trust funds. M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ims identify the source of their exposure and hold responsible asbestos companies accountable.
The value of a mesothelioma case is determined by the victim’s exposure history and severity of symptoms. Compensation can be used to pay for medical expenses in the past and in the future, such as home health care. It also covers the loss of income, like wages from a previous job or a pension.

Several nationally renowned mesothelioma attorneys have won millions of dollars on behalf of their clients. Examples include an award of $22 million for an Navy veteran who developed mesothelioma after exposure to asbestos and a $5.1 million verdict against Fisher Controls International LLC for a power plant worker's wife who was diagnosed with peritoneal mesothelioma after having been exposed to asbestos-containing products.
